- Job overview and responsibilities
- The Dispatcher is responsible for joint operational control with the Pilot in Command to ensure the safe, legal, and efficient operation of United Airlines flights in accordance with Federal Aviation Regulations and Company Manuals.
- Prepares the flight release
- Monitors flight progress
- Analyzes and disseminates meteorological information, reviews maintenance limitations and calculates the amount of fuel required for safe flight
- Updates the pilot in command of significant changes to the flight plan and provides assistance during irregular and emergency situations
- Maintains qualification and competency in accordance with FAA and UAL requirements
- Interacts with other United Airlines departments including Maintenance Control, Operations Planning and Meteorology
